The ArtsAcoustic Reverb 1.1.01 update is available for download. This also includes the AudioUnits version, which finally sees the day of light.
Registered users will recieve an update information via email. Demos are upated. New features: * Faster native algorithms (up to 20%) * Additional 64 bit processing mode (switchable on the gui), which alowes the plugin to calculate in double precision. This brings the algorithm to a next level in terms of audio uality at almost no increased cpu usage. All presets are fully compatible to the 64 bit mode. * "Autoload" preset. This allowes you to choose any preset, which then will be automatically loaded on instanciating the plugin. Bug fixes: * Crackling when running the plugin with 48kHz external samplerate. * Black screen on opening the GUI. * No sound without opening the GUI. * Error message on host exit Updates: * Documentation. The ArtsAcoustic Reverb costs $/€189 and is available for Windows XP(VST) and Mac OS X (AU, VST). |
